when we did this all we had to do was set the crib in the middle position, remove the sliding rail, tie a 2x4 across the side where the rail had been (for stability), and tie the legs of the crib to out bed frame. we have a queen bed on a 'hollywood' frame. the matresses lined up just about perfect. to compensate for the extra room in the crib from the rail being gone i folded a blanket up tight and put it in the space against the back rail.

we have been this way fr about a year. for a while dd did sleep mainly in the crib but now she mostly sleeps along the edge. it does give us a lot more room and when dd wakes up she can play in her crib while i try to pull myself together enough to attend to her needs.
